A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) in school administration is responsible for diagnosing, treating, and preventing speech, language, and communication disorders in students. They work closely with teachers, parents, and school psychologists to create individualized education programs (IEPs) to improve students' communication skills, academic performance, and social development. They also play a critical role in educating school staff about communication disorders and how to accommodate students with these issues. SLPs may also conduct research and advocate for policies that improve speech and language services in schools.
Important skills for this role include excellent communication, patience, empathy, problem-solving, and the ability to work with a diverse range of students. They should have a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ology and a certification from the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association (ASHA). Additionally, they should be licensed in the state where they practice. Prior to becoming an SLP, a person may have roles as a Speech-Language Pathology Assistant, a Special Education Teacher, or a School Counselor.
